Michael Paddock
Michael Paddock is a partner in the Governmental Practice in the firm's Washington, D.C. office. Michael's practice primarily involves healthcare fraud and abuse matters, particularly those relating to civil False Claims Act, physician self-referral (Stark Law) and anti-kickback issues. He often advises clients on compliance and transactional matters, the conduct of internal investigations related to potential fraud and abuse issues and responding to and defending against government anti-fraud and abuse enforcement efforts and regulatory inquiries, including qui tam and government allegations of False Claims Act violations. Michael is an active member of the American Health Lawyers Association, serving for many years as a member of the Fraud and Compliance Forum Planning Committee, as a former Vice-Chair of the Fraud and Abuse Practice Group's Steering Committee and as a former Chair of that Practice Group's Enforcement Committee. He has been named as a Leading Lawyer in Healthcare by Chambers USA for the District of Columbia since 2020, and by Legal 500 US in Healthcare since 2017. He also previously served as a member of Health Law360‘s editorial advisory board and an Adjunct Professor of Law at The Catholic University of America, Columbus School of Law.

Michael Troisi
Michael A. Troisi represents insurance companies across the country in coverage lawsuits, frequently involving allegations of bad faith seeking extra-contractual damages. A partner in Rivkin Radler’s Insurance Coverage and Compliance, Investigations & White Collar Practice Groups, Michael handles a wide range of first-party and property insurance issues, particularly in cases involving arson and fraud. His experience includes the investigation and defense of all types of fraudulent property claims, and he has tried these cases to verdict. Michael regularly counsels insurers during the investigative stage of claims and has conducted hundreds of examinations under oath. In addition, Michael counsels and represents insurers in a number of emerging areas that impact the property insurance industry. He has been at the forefront of the coverage issues relating to investor frauds and Ponzi schemes. Michael has been called on by national insurers to assist them in analyzing coverage issues unique to these types of claims. Also, as a result of the recent mortgage fraud crisis, Michael is routinely asked to provide coverage analyses on complex matters involving claims of mortgagees and other lien holders, and the impact of foreclosure on a mortgagee’s right to recover under the policy. In this area, he has assisted insurers by drafting guidelines and procedures for the proper handling of mortgagee claims. Michael also is actively involved in assisting insurers with the handling of claims and suits for first-party property coverage related to Superstorm Sandy. Michael often presents seminars to clients and the insurance industry at large on matters relating to the proper handling and investigation of first-party property claims, as well as issues relating to coverage and policy interpretation.

Michael Wible
Mike is the partner in charge of our Columbus office and a partner in our Corporate Transactions & Securities practice group. His practice includes counseling investment companies, investment advisers and broker-dealers on issues related to the creation and offering of investment products and services. Mike concentrates on regulatory matters, including the organization, registration and operation of investment companies and investment advisers. He has experience in the development of new products and services, the development and implementation of compliance programs, the organization of domestic and offshore investment vehicles, the operation of municipal fund securities, and the merger and acquisition of investment companies and investment advisers. Prior to joining Thompson Hine, Mike served as counsel for Bank One Corporation where he was responsible for advising the bank's asset management line of business. Before Bank One, Mike served as special counsel in the Office of Insurance Products, Division of Investment Management at the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ission, focusing on variable annuity and variable life insurance products.

Michelle Garlick
Named by one client as "The Rockstar of Compliance", Michelle is head of Weightmans' award-winning Compli service which advises the legal sector on all aspects of regulation, compliance, risk management, professional discipline and claims and complaints handling. Michelle qualified as a solicitor in 1992, specialising in professional negligence litigation, and joined Weightmans as a Partner in February 2008. She is also the firm's MLRO. Over the years, she has advised and represented many hundreds of lawyers and legal businesses on their regulatory obligations and disciplinary investigations and is known for her pragmatic, commercial and supportive approach. Michelle is the author of The COLP's Toolkit, a Law Society best-seller (currently in its third edition), and co-author of The Good Risk Law Firm, published by the Solicitors Journal. She is a well-known speaker and commentator on the legal circuit and sits on the editorial committee of the Law Society’s Legal Compliance Bulletin. Michelle was extremely proud to be elected as the President of Manchester Law Society for 2019, having been a council member of Manchester Law Society for six years and chair of its regulatory affairs committee and COLP and COFA Forum. During her Presidency, she launched the Manchester Law Society Access to the Profession Hub to help improve Diversity and Inclusion in the legal sector and she appears in the Manchester Power 100 list 2019 of most influential people in Manchester.
